Abstract
This case report describes a rare treatment modality for Turner’s hypoplasia done with a very conservative approach for the esthetic and functional problem of the defect. Diagnosis was made as Turner’s hypoplasia of upper two central incisors with proximal caries. Treatment planning was done after considering many factors such as conservation of tooth structure, esthetics, occlusion and economy. Tooth preparation was done to receive Edge-up, all ceramic partial crowns for both the upper central incisors,using pressable all ceramic material and cemented with resin cement.
